          Arabanoo

          Indigenous Australian captured by British colonists

          Arabanoo (c.&#; – )[1] was an Aboriginal Australian man of the Eora forcibly abducted on New Year's Eve by British colonists who arrived with the First Fleet at Port Jackson.

          Background

          Life at the British outpost at Port Jackson was difficult in the first years and relations between the Aboriginal people of the Eora clans and the Europeans were poor.

          GovernorArthur Phillip decided that the "state of petty warfare and endless uncertainty" had to end.
